Tree Health – Invasive Species Resource:
- Does your tree have holes around the bark?
- It could be Emerald Ash Bore, a very invasive borer that has caused major tree die-off across the State of Colorado.
- What is Emerald Ash Borer?
- Flat-headed borer not native to North America and targets ash trees only (not mountain ash).
- Do you have an ash tree? The City Forester put together a flow chart to help you evaluate the type of tree that can be found in the link below, along with likely species depending on the hole shape and size.
